Jackie Chan was born on April 7, 1954, in Hong Kong, China. His parents left mainland China for Hong Kong a short time before he was born. His parents named him “Chan Kong-sang”, which means “born in Hong Kong”. They wanted to celebrate a safe trip to Hong Kong.
At first, Jackie’s family lived in the French Embassy(大使馆).His father was a cook, and his mother was a housekeeper. When Jackie was seven years old, his family moved to Australia. His father got a job in the American Embassy. Later, back in Hong Kong, Jackie’s father sent him to the China Drama Academy. Jackie studied and worked 19 hours a day. The students practiced Kong Fu and learned how to do many stunts(特技表演)there.
When Jackie was 17, he began to do dangerous stunts for films. In the early 1980s, Jackie went to Hollywood, but he wasn’t very successful. He went on to make films in Hong Kong and had great success.Finally,in 1995,Jackie Chan became famous in the United States.Today,Jackie Chan has both Chinese and American fans and his films make millions of dollars.

Jackie Chan came into this world in 1954, the son of a poor couple who went to Hong Kong from Shandong, China. When he was born, his parents didn't have enough money to pay the hospital and couldn't take him, their only child, home right now. They tried their best to save money and at last they were able to take Jackie home. They named him Chan Kongsang, which means "born in Hong Kong", to celebrate their safe arrival in Hong Kong.
The family lived in the French Embassy (大使馆) where Jackie's father worked as a cook and his mother a housekeeper. Jackie didn't like the school and left after finishing Grade One.
When Jackie was seven years old, his father went to Australia and worked in a restaurant. There he could make more money. Later his father decided that the boy should learn some skills, and sent him to the China Drama Academy.
